Well, so far everything with Subdreamer has made my site development increasingly easy, yet I run into a few issues with the features of the site. I COULD run the site with all the basic plugins and stuff, but I need to take it a step further with the download manager.
Right now, the download manager runs just as a fairly simple uploads to downloads system that is almost anonymous for the uploader other than the author/uploader's name which is shown.
-I would like for the download manager to be modified in a way so that whatever file you upload is part of your profile or "Personal Files" page. So in other words, if I were to browse to any file and see the author's name shown, I would be able to click on it and it would take me to their profile -- which would show all the files they have uploaded. Now... this wouldn't just be a huge dump-list of all the files they have uploaded, it would also be sorted in the category they uploaded it to. And with friendly urls enabled, hopefully it could be made so that it would maybe look something like www,example.com/username/
So if I uploaded (in order) File.zip to the FILES section, and PICS_1.zip and PICS_2.zip to the PICS section, the list of files would be sorted from newest to oldest in their Files profile page. Also at the very top, there could be a 'Quick Jump' menu that would goto the section -- making it easier to browse, since some people's pages could get very big with numerous files listed. So upon clicking on a category/section it would just jump down to that section (NOTE: It would ONLY show the sections they've uploaded in. And if possible, show the file count for that section. One more modification, but not entirely important... but still would save me loads of time.
I need the Download Manager to make me thumbnails!!! More importantly, thumbnails that are automatically resized to a desired Height x Width. I have GD installed, and it would definitely like it to use that. I just hate the fact that the download manager requires the user to upload a resized thumbnail, when it could save them loads of time to just upload a preview image like any other site does.
IF this cannot be done, then I would probably want to remove the thumbnail upload option and would have to make thumbnails myself :(. Not exactly what I want to do, but you can see why the auto-thumbnail hack would be useful.
